This is a thoughtful analysis of how social dynamics and system preferences intertwine in RPGs. It highlights the importance of understanding your group’s playstyle over obsessing about mechanics, while still acknowledging that exploring diverse systems can lead to growth and discovery. The balance between familiarity and innovation is key—D&D’s enduring influence shows how much framing matters, but trying games like Apocalypse World or DIE pushes boundaries and reveals new preferences. Ultimately, “system matters” not just as rules, but as a shared language shaped by the group’s evolving identity.

Is Grimwild the next Dungeon World?

https://cannibalhalflinggaming.c...

When Dungeon World was released in 2012, it slammed the door to Powered by the Apocalypse open so hard it broke the hinges. By taking the recipe crafted in the Baker House and mating it to the memetic power of Dungeons and Dragons, suddenly everyone could see what was so powerful about PbtA.
